Transaction 43d17968d2004e7d8918ed4662c890e81a2ae4042a5d74bec15ee2fb9f896132
1 Input
1 Output
-
43d17968d2004e7d8918ed4662c890e81a2ae4042a5d74bec15ee2fb9f896132:0
- value
- 8328194
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b66b2ca151fbd610d4d88a8ca83b7288440d508a OP_EQUAL
- address
- 3JKZJ4TF1fDgt6TqqJN1uGCx9R6C2zezFk